Removing Harmonic Balancer

Can anyone recommend a tool for the job, or should I just break down and get the "proper" tool the dealerships use?

Also, on a side note, I went to go replace my timing chain cover gasket. Since I couldn't get the crank pulley off, I removed this instead. I figured "hey, while I'm under here might as well."

The sucker was leaking oil, so at least the day wasn't a total waste.

Looks like a late blower so you'll need 3 M6 bolts at least 65mm long and use with generic crowsfoot puller. Get a M12 X 1.75 X 40mm long and hack off the head to use as a thread protecter(central puller bolt can thread against this). Make sure everything is square and pull away....
